Be yourself

You stand there staring at her as she coughs up more blood and whinges in pain. You were no doctor but this woman needed medical attention. She was threatening to expose you. Threatening your very life. Dark thoughts were taking shape in your mind.

You take a deep breath. You couldn't do this. This is not who you were. You were not Vincent, you were not a killer.

You sigh in defeat, your shoulders slump. "We'll talk later. I'm going to get you a doctor."

Soo-yin looks at you failing to conceal her utter astonishment. Then she smiles knowingly. "Worried I'm going to die before you find out what I know...yes?"

"No." You state flatly. "Just worried you're going to die. You're right, I'm not Vincent. I'm just a guy caught up in an outrageous set of circumstances. I'm just a boring regular guy who isn't going to just stand here and let you die."

She is stunned, unsure as to whether you are a saint or a fool. You head towards the door. "Wait!" She coughs, "My phone, get my phone." She motions over to a nearby bench.

Feeling you had nothing left to lose you head over and grab her phone.

"Turn it on...the icon...the plain red diamond symbol...touch it..." She is really starting to struggle.

"Is this a trick?" You ask, looking down at the phone.

"...it..." She gasps, "...it will buy you some time..."

You press it and it disappears off the screen. Setting it back down you hurry back out the barn door. "Do we have a doctor out here?" You ask Louis.

"Uh...yeah, of course boss. He was patching up the boys. He's up at the house." Louis looks at you confused.

"Okay," motioning over your shoulder you say, "we need her alive. Let's get her up to the house."

Louis sighs again in frustration, "You're the boss, boss. If I didn't know better I'd start to think that you were going soft on me."

"Just do it!" You snap.

"We're on it." Louis and the boys head into the barn. You look out over the pastoral landscape, a warm sweet wind blowing in off the crops. You knew you had done the right thing, now you would have to live with the consequences.
